Never Die?

Recently while evangelizing on the streets of Tampa, Florida, I talked with a man who claimed God told him he would never die. He affirmed this belief even after I quoted Hebrews 9:27, “And as it is appointed for men to die once, but after this the judgment.” It amazes me how some individuals think they will be an exception and live forever on this earth. Although God wants us to have a long life (Psalm 91:16), we still live in a cursed world. People die unexpectedly every day from diseases, accidents, murders, and other tragedies.

John 11 contains a passage that appears to be contradictory...

25 Jesus said to her [referring to Martha], “I am the resurrection and the life. He who believes in Me, though he may die, he shall live. 
26 And whoever lives and believes in Me shall never die. Do you believe this?”
27 She said to Him, “Yes, Lord, I believe that You are the Christ, the Son of God, who is to come into the world.”

Scripture shows there are two different kinds of death: physical and spiritual. Except for Enoch and Elijah, every person mentioned in the Bible experienced a physical death. That’s when their spirit separated from their body. Everyone who dies without knowing the Lord will experience spiritual death. Four times in the book of Revelation it’s referred to as the second death...

“He who has an ear, let him hear what the Spirit says to the churches. He who overcomes shall not be hurt by the second death.” - Revelation 2:11

“Blessed and holy is he who has part in the first resurrection. Over such the second death has no power, but they shall be priests of God and of Christ, and shall reign with Him a thousand years.” - Revelation 20:6

“Then Death and Hades were cast into the lake of fire. This is the second death.” - Revelation 20:14

“But the cowardly, unbelieving, abominable, murderers, sexually immoral, sorcerers, idolaters, and all liars shall have their part in the lake which burns with fire and brimstone, which is the second death.” - Revelation 21:8

Except for Christians who are alive when the Lord raptures His church, everybody will die someday. If the trumpet sounded right now, would you be ready to meet Him in the air?

“For as in Adam all die, even so in Christ all shall be made alive.” 
- 1 Corinthians 15:22
